What are the differences between a lefty fork and a traditional fork in terms of performance and design?

A lefty fork is a type of suspension fork that has a single-sided design, while a traditional fork has two sides. Lefty forks are known for being lighter and stiffer, which can improve performance on the trail. Additionally, the single-sided design allows for easier wheel removal and maintenance. Traditional forks, on the other hand, are more common and offer a wider range of options in terms of brands and models. Overall, the choice between a lefty fork and a traditional fork depends on personal preference and riding style.

What are the key differences between a loft shed and a traditional shed in terms of design and functionality?

A loft shed typically has a loft area for extra storage space, while a traditional shed does not. Additionally, loft sheds often have a steeper roof pitch to accommodate the loft, while traditional sheds have a more standard roof design. In terms of functionality, loft sheds offer more storage options and can be more versatile in how they are used compared to traditional sheds.

What is the Luukku House for?

The Luukku House is a collaboration project between the Helsinki University schools of Technology, Art and Design, and Economics. The house displays traditional Finnish timber home construction.


What is the purpose of a window counterweight in a traditional sash window design?

The purpose of a window counterweight in a traditional sash window design is to help balance the weight of the window sash, making it easier to open and close the window smoothly.
